19,000-Ft concrete bent and girder railroad trestle over alluvial silt of floodway built from traveling gantrys spanning entire work and moving on rails laid on embankments made from footing excavation. (see also Construction Methods v 26 n 7 July 1944 p 70-1, 136, 138, 140, 142)
